I don't think the shrooms are at risk - but any zoas you're keeping in the same tank will be. Tbh, I'm not sure if *temp. was the issue in my tank.

 

The zoas were doing perfectly fine - then one day: bam! White patches on the Red PEs. I thought with some Vit. C drops and WCs, it'd go away on its own, and for a while, it appeared to be working, but it returned in full force and now one of the green zoa frags on the sandbed has it as well. It's not too severe yet - I think the earlier you treat the coral, the better the chances of survival and recovery.

Just keep an eye out for any white blotches/spots on the polyps - or especially around the stems, when the corals are closed up. I'm not sure if I'm going to isolate mine - because I have a *lot of zoas, so I was thinking of dipping all of them one by one before re-adding them to the DT. I'm treating them as if the whole bunch is infected, even though most of them seem perfectly healthy. Figured I'd rather be safe than sorry. 😕
